You can figure out how much a propane tank labeled by weight holds if you know how much a gallon of propane weighs. One gallon of propane is equal to about 4.24 pounds, so you only need to divide the weight of the full tank by 4.24. Using this method, we can find that a 20 …

Commonly used for a hot water heater or space heater alone, or with another small appliance like a dryer or cooktop. A 120 gallon propane tank is also commonly referred to as 420 lb propane tank. 120 gallon propane tanks hold 96 gallons of propane when full.
